Cool 95 F350 cuts off ? fuel issue??

Today on my way home my 1995 F350 7.3 cut off while driving about 40 mph. After removing the blackened fuel filter, It started I then drove it about 1/2 mile and it died again, waited a few mins and it restarted this went on for several miles.it would loose power slowley down and would surge like it was out of fuel then cut off. I then got a ride to the auto parts store to replace the fuel filter after putting it back in it started and ran like a champ. For about 4 miles then while sitting at a stop sign it died but restared right away to then sput like before and die after waiting some time I towed it home upon pulling into the drive way it restarts better then new and driving back and fourth in the drive way it runs well and has good pick up. I read the other page about a cam sensor but I would rather not have to drop 100 dollars if this is not the fix and its fuel related what else can be checked to find out.

Also, when it dies watch the tach. If the tach drops, or doesn't move when you crank it, it's probably the cam sensor.
